Your ecommerce website comes with a content management system (CMS) used to create web pages and blog posts.

Create new Ecommerce web pages

Your ecommerce website includes content management system features. This makes it easy to create new web pages.

Create a blog

Shopify includes built-in blog software. You can create a new blog or import an existing WordPress blog to Shopify. A blog is a great sales and marketing tool.

Manage customer groups

Create groups of customers based upon search filters like: where they’re located, money spent, etc. Use this information to better understand customer behaviours or target these customers with marketing emails.

Create customer accounts

You have the option to make your store public or restrict purchases to only those with accounts. The account only option is useful if you want to set up a private or wholesale ecommerce site.

Set up multiple staff logins

Shopify lets you to create unlimited staff accounts for your ecommerce website. These accounts are used to log in to the administration area where you manage your online store.

You can restrict permission of staff accounts so that only certain people can process orders, manage inventory, manage the blog and web pages, install apps or other things in the administration area.
